Hang Gliding and Paragliding in Lanzarote

 

 

 

Lanzarote is a traditional destination for Hang Gliding and Paragliding specially during the winter season when flying conditions in continental Europe tend to "freeze up". With it's unique climate and landscape, with over 200km of shore line and hundreds of sleeping volcano craters all sizes.  Lanzarote offers very favorable conditions for Hang Gliding and Paragliding attracting hundreds of Hang Gliding and Paragliding pilots every year.

Some interesting facts about Lanzarote:

Lanzarote is often called the Island of the 1,000 volcanoes, volcanic eruptions between 1730 to 1736 destroyed many villages and prime farmland of Lanzarote. These eruptions created the unique lunar landscape covered in craters, canyons, valleys of solidified lava, and many small volcano cones. Surrounding Lanzarotes ancient volcanoes, charming villages, green valleys and  wonderful beaches. Currently Lanzarote is home to about 140,000 residents.
